Environment
  • Assessment, policy and goals
  • Description of the relevance of environmental protection for the company (i.e. environmental risks and opportunities). Description of policies, public commitments and company goals on environmental protection.

  • Avoid environmental damage via regular maintenance of production processes and environmental protection system
    Ensure emergency procedures to prevent and address accidents affecting the environment and human health
    Minimize the use and ensure safe handling and storage of chemical and other dangerous substances
    Reduce packaging on products and paper usage throughout the company

  • Implementation
  • Description of concrete actions to implement environmental policies, address environmental risks and respond to environmental incidents.

  • We have reduced plastic content on our IT products by 50%
    As an IT company we are working towards a completely paper-free office environment
    Implementing services towards a cashless economy
    Using edge computing systems to reduce cloud-based computing thus significantly reducing energy emissions at the data centres
